Esophagitis, also spelled oesophagitis, is a disease characterized by inflammation of the esophagus. The esophagus is a tube composed of a mucosal lining, and longitudinal and circular smooth muscle fibers. It connects the pharynx to the stomach; swallowed food and liquids normally pass through it. ESP prevalence is ranging from 0.01% to 0.45% according to endoscopic series. It is usually located in distal esophagus and looks like a single, small, whitish and elevated sessile lesion.
